Ramogapi, who is turning into a fan favourite, is not yet a regular starter in Moloi's first 11. The youngster stole the hearts of GU fans as he was brought into the game after the break during the weekend's league encounter against Masitaoka. He breathed life into the Reds' play after a lacklustre first half. Ramogapi created most of the chances for his side after his introduction and was rewarded with an assist after setting up Molaodi ‘Danger’ Tlhalefang who scored the second goal for GU. Despite proving to be an instrumental player for Moyagoleele, 'Piro' feels that Ramogapi has a lot of work to do before he becomes a regular.
He, however, acknowledged the immense talent the young midfielder possesses and how he has been vital each time he is brought in.
